Navigation

A robot should be able of traveling around your home and not being caught or running into things like metal screws, pet hair or sand. In our tests, a tracking device is used to track the robot through the multi-room lab. It then maps its surroundings. We also check the way it manages to avoid obstacles, including furniture legs, power cords and pet waste.

The best robots are able to map out multiple floors and can recognize landmarks like windows and doors. The most advanced ones such as the Roborock S8 Pro Ultra, feature a dual-sensor navigation system that utilizes the LIDAR sensor to map the room, and a lighting camera in front of the robot to detect objects in real time. This lets the S8 to avoid common obstacles, such as power cords and furniture legs and can also store up to four floor maps in its internal memory.

The more affordable models don't have this type of object detection and rely on bump sensors, which aren't as accurate. Pet Hair

When it comes to picking up pet hair, you should choose the right model designed to handle this kind of debris. The top models feature powerful suction capabilities, a brush that avoids getting caught in a knot, and an emptying mechanism that can automatically empty hair into the dust bin when needed. Certain models can detect dirt levels and adjust the intensity of cleaning. They also can detect objects that aren't part of your home flooring, like furniture, toys and food bowls.

Some robot vacuums come with extra pet-friendly features. They include a water dispenser which is used to clean floors, and an HEPA filtering system that eliminates allergens such as pet dust. They may also offer an operation that is quieter, which can reduce the amount of sound that's produced during cleaning sessions.

Robot vacuums that have maps are an excellent option for pet owners. They're designed to assess your home and devise an attack plan based upon the layout of each room as well as obstacles. For example, the Shark Matrix Plus 2-in-1 Vacuum is a smart remote control vacuum cleaner with an impressive capability to map the room and navigate around furniture and other obstructions with accelerometer and gyroscope smart sensors which work in tandem to understand the layout of your home.

Other models that are more advanced let you define no-go zones that are areas that the robot is expected to avoid--like fragile items or pet feeding spots--by adjusting settings through an app. This feature can be especially useful for a busy household, as it allows you to schedule cleaning time and make adjustments without having to be in the same space as the vacuum.
